Katie Cofer Irvine shares her experience as a fourth-generation leader at Cofer Brothers, a 105-year-old family lumberyard in Tucker, Georgia, where she discovered an unexpected passion for the lumber business.• Started working at the family lumberyard at age 19 during the recession to figure out her career path• Has learned every aspect of the business from operating forklifts to running the shipping office • Father Chip instilled the philosophy that "it doesn't matter if you're a girl or boy, you need to learn everything"• Views the business legacy as a responsibility to honor ancestors and preserve for future generations• Most excited about eventually passing the business to a fifth generation• Values the knowledge transfer from long-term employees with decades of industry experience• Embraces the role of enabling others in the business, supporting wherever neededBuild Authority.
